Comparison review

LG G8X ThinQ is a little bit better than the Galaxy J7 Max, with a global score of 82.7 against 76.1. These devices include Android OS, but LG G8X ThinQ has an older 10 version and Galaxy J7 Max has Android 7.0 Nougat version. LG G8X ThinQ's construction is newer than Galaxy J7 Max's, although it's just a bit heavier and just a little thicker.

LG G8X ThinQ features a little bit better looking screen than Samsung Galaxy J7 Max, because it has a little bit greater pixels number per inch of screen, a little bigger display and a slightly higher resolution of 1080 x 2340px. The LG G8X ThinQ has a bit superior processor than Samsung Galaxy J7 Max, and although they both have 8 processing cores, the LG G8X ThinQ also has a higher amount of RAM memory.

The LG G8X ThinQ captures much clearer videos and photos than Samsung Galaxy J7 Max, because although it has a camera with lesser megapixels resolution and a smaller diafragm aperture which is not favorable for low-light captures and video, it also counts with a way higher 3840x2160 video quality.

LG G8X ThinQ features much more storage capacity to install applications and games than Galaxy J7 Max, because it has an external memory slot that allows up to 1,95 TB and 96 GB more internal memory capacity. LG G8X ThinQ counts with improved battery life than Samsung Galaxy J7 Max, because it has a 21 percent more battery size.
